    Flowering Trees Specifications for California Landscapes

    When selecting flowering trees for California landscapes, it’s essential to consider specific characteristics that enhance both aesthetics and functionality. The right tree can thrive in the state’s diverse climates while providing vibrant blooms and seasonal interest. This section outlines key specifications to help you choose the best options for your landscape design.

    Understanding the key features of various flowering trees helps in making an informed choice. The following table summarizes essential specifications for popular options.

    Tree Type Bloom Color Height Range Sunlight Needs Water Requirements
    Jacaranda Purple 25-50 feet Full sun Moderate
    Dogwood White/Pink 15-30 feet Partial shade Moderate
    Crape Myrtle Pink/Red 10-30 feet Full sun Low to moderate
    Redbud Pink 20-30 feet Full sun Low to moderate

    Jacaranda Tree’s Vibrant Purple Blossoms

    The Jacaranda tree stands out as a stunning choice for California landscapes, renowned for its vibrant purple blossoms that create a breathtaking display. This tree not only enhances visual appeal but also thrives in the state’s climate, making it a favorite among landscape professionals seeking to add a splash of color and elegance to outdoor spaces.

    The Jacaranda tree is known for its striking purple flowers that bloom in late spring to early summer. It thrives in full sun and requires moderate watering.

    This tree can grow quite tall, reaching heights of up to 50 feet, making it suitable for larger landscapes. Its wide canopy provides ample shade, enhancing outdoor spaces.

    Dogwood Trees for Elegant California Gardens

    Dogwood trees are a stunning choice for California gardens, known for their striking blooms and graceful form. These trees not only enhance the aesthetic appeal of outdoor spaces but also thrive in various California climates, making them a versatile option for professional landscapers looking to create elegant landscapes. Their seasonal displays and unique foliage add character and charm to any garden setting.

    The Dogwood tree is celebrated for its beautiful white or pink blooms that appear in spring. It prefers partial shade and moderate watering, making it ideal for gardens with some tree cover.

    Typically growing between 15 to 30 feet, it fits well in smaller yards. The Dogwood’s distinctive bark and foliage also add year-round interest.

    Crape Myrtle: Vibrant Summer Blooms

    Crape myrtle is a standout choice for California landscapes, celebrated for its vibrant summer blooms and adaptability to various climates. This tree not only provides stunning floral displays but also offers a long blooming season, making it a favorite among professional landscapers seeking to enhance outdoor spaces with color and beauty.

    The Crape Myrtle is a versatile tree that offers vibrant blooms in shades of pink and red throughout the summer. It thrives in full sun and has low to moderate water needs.

    Growing between 10 to 30 feet, it works well in both small and large landscapes. This tree is also known for its attractive bark and fall foliage.

    Redbud Tree Spring Bloom Benefits

    The Redbud tree is a stunning choice for California landscapes, particularly in spring when it bursts into vibrant pink and purple blooms. Its unique heart-shaped leaves and graceful branching add visual interest year-round, making it an excellent option for both aesthetic appeal and ecological benefits. This tree not only enhances garden beauty but also supports local wildlife, creating a harmonious outdoor environment.

    The Redbud tree is a favorite for its early spring blooms, which are typically pink. It grows well in full sun and requires low to moderate watering.

    With a height of 20 to 30 feet, it is perfect for smaller spaces. The heart-shaped leaves and unique branching structure add visual appeal throughout the year.

    Flowering Tree Care Guidelines for California

    Caring for flowering trees in California requires an understanding of the unique climate and soil conditions of the region. Proper maintenance ensures these trees thrive and enhance the beauty of your landscape. This section provides essential care guidelines tailored specifically for the diverse environments found throughout California.

    Caring for flowering trees requires attention to their specific needs. Here are essential tips to ensure healthy growth:

    • Watering: Establish a regular watering schedule based on the tree’s requirements.

    • Pruning: Prune during the dormant season to promote healthy growth and shape.

    • Fertilizing: Use a balanced fertilizer in early spring to encourage blooming.

    • Pest Management: Monitor for pests and treat promptly to prevent damage.
